Output af89860dec3235dcf9de9659253c444349333f1ac71fe71dc56b8909159c1867:0

value
2502646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97669e05a2c0065d16f198349c0b26ca2526093a OP_EQUAL
address
3FVYtUz6Y6nSkd6ZjX2eoByiJeV5YRYwVy
transaction
af89860dec3235dcf9de9659253c444349333f1ac71fe71dc56b8909159c1867
spent
true